Abstract
A comparison of an analog and a digital controller driven 70 W two-stage power factor corrector converter is presented. Both controllers are operated in average current-mode-control for the PFC and peak current control for the DC-DC converter. Digital controller design and converter modeling is described. Results show that digital control can compete with the analog one in efficiency, PFC and THD.
